In an article in today's Oxford Mail Jamie Lambert is reported as being “disappointed” with the offer he received from Oxford United, claiming that it was what he was receiving from Reading when he was eighteen. He went on to say that all he wanted was an average second division wage. Well, maybe if he was an average second division player…. It's probably just Lambert's father/agent/lawyer (for they are one and the same person) talking up the deal in the local paper in an attempt to force the club to make a better offer. However, if money is tight then Lambert is not a player on whom scarce resources should be spent.
South Africa coach Trott Moloto has called up Andre Arendse for the squad to play in the Africa Nations Cup finals which start on January 22. South Africa are the seeded team in group B with Algeria, the Democratic Republic of Congo and Gabon. They be based in Kumasi, in Ghana.

The manager of Shimuzu S-Pulse, Steve Perryman, was named as Japan's Manager of the Year at Yokohama Arena on Monday night. Perryman's team finished seven points clear of the pack over the two stages. It was his first season in charge after spending three years as assistant to Ossie Ardiles.
